Key Reasons Startups Need Trademark Registration
- Protection of Brand Identity
Imagine investing in creating your brand only for someone else to start using that identical brand. Essentially, trademark registration protects your branding name, logo, or slogan legally. Your startup might be easily mimicked without registering a trademark, therefore, it loses its identity. Trademark registration for startups acts like a shield and protects your existence against the competitive tides of commerce.
- Gain Legal Rights
When you register a trademark in Dubai, you exclusively own your brand within the UAE. This gives you the legal power to take action against anyone trying to misuse or infringe on your trademark. For startups, this means peace of mind and the ability to focus on growth without worrying about brand identity theft.
- Build Customer Trust
A registered trademark indicates that the company or business will be considered professional, authentic, and concerned with quality. Trademark benefits for a startup will help to increase customer loyalty and a better brand reputation, which can be invaluable for long-term success.
- Attract Investors and Partners
A registered trademark enhances your startup’s credibility, making it more appealing to investors and business partners. It shows that you are serious about protecting your assets and planning for the future. For those seeking a startup trademark UAE, this is a significant step in building a solid foundation for growth.
- Simplify Expansion Opportunities
Planning to expand your startup beyond Dubai? Well, having a registered trademark makes the process of seeking protection in other countries much easier. Agreements such as the Madrid Protocol allow trademarks that have been registered in the UAE to be extended to various jurisdictions for global protection.
How to Register a Trademark in Dubai
The process to register a trademark in Dubai is pretty straightforward but with due attention to detail.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
Prepare the Required Documents:
- A clear representation of the trademark: logo, name, etc.
- A copy of your trade license
- The description of the goods or services your trademark will cover.
- Filing an Application: Submit the application online through the portal provided by the Ministry of Economy, accompanied by payment of the fees as per the categories of the trademark.
- Publication and Objection Period: After your application is in order, it is advertised in local newspapers. In case of no objections within 30 days, the registration proceeds.
- Certificate Issuance: After the objection period, you will receive your trademark registration certificate, valid for 10 years and renewable thereafter.
